Crimson Paw Packs Entrance Vary 40L Customized Options

Stacked pockets, double sternum, and the sleeve for the detachable hip belt. The bottle pockets have non-obligatory wire locks, which I opted for to maintain smaller gadgets like telephones from falling out.

Working Vest-Impressed Pockets

The most important development in cottage model packs proper now could be borrowing design concepts from working vests. Most often, meaning extra accessible pockets in locations that don’t require taking off your pack in any respect. The Entrance Vary has two pockets per shoulder strap by default.  The upper quantity pocket is sized for water bottles or cumbersome gadgets like sweet luggage. The tighter higher pocket is optimized for fast grabs like snack bars, headlamps, or Private Locator Beacons.

Different Pockets

It additionally comes customary with a backside pocket that has a big opening on one finish for stashing massive gadgets like hats and chip luggage, whereas the opposite sports activities a tiny nook hole the place you possibly can stuff in trash wrappers.

The aspect water bottle pockets are fairly customary, with a gentle slope to the highest lip to help in pulling bottles out. They’re generously sized, so in case you solely want 1 bottle, the remainder of the area can be utilized for much more snacks, sunscreen, and so forth.

Double Sternum Straps

Taking but extra inspiration from working vests, the default possibility is 2 skinny, barely elasticated sternum straps. There’s a daisy chain of loops up the shoulder straps to reposition in your particular physique geometry, and they’re simply detachable or replaceable to non-public style.

Bear Can Carrying Choice

Crimson Paw has a neat tackle the Y strap for carrying a bear can on prime of the pack. As a substitute of utilizing a number of pairs of cumbersome buckles or stitching it into place (making it non-removable), the pack makes use of a set of plastic latches that join on to webbing loops as a substitute of one other {hardware} piece. This little change permits the Y strap to be detachable with solely 2 further notions as a substitute of 4-6 like most designs.

Detachable and Replaceable Hip Belt

The Entrance Vary might be configured with 3 completely different hip belt selections: a 1” detachable webbing (unpadded) model, a sewn-in belt, and a detachable full wrap. Sometimes, the detachable padded possibility is matched with their aluminum body possibility, however I needed it so it may be simply changed if the padding goes unhealthy or I’m on a visit gentle sufficient a webbing hip belt can be adequate.

The one aluminum body keep is an non-obligatory addition. Picture courtesy of Crimson Paw Packs.

One Piece Aluminum Body Non-compulsory

The Entrance Vary might be optioned with a single aluminum body keep, centered on the pack. Most UL framed packs go for symmetrical 2 piece frames, that are extra restrictive and heavier. I selected to skip a body, desirous to keep away from the additional weight and building complexities that include it, however it’s a good further for these with longer meals or water carries.

The place are all of the compression straps?

Whereas most UL packs use a roll-top design, they sometimes join right down to a strap positioned close to the bottle pockets. Crimson Paw has the roll prime related to itself in a loop like a daily dry bag. It additionally forgoes the compression straps that sometimes go someplace above the bottle pockets, entrance to again. I used Crimson Paw’s customary choices on this class and might’t say I actually miss the compression options. In case you are afraid you’ll, attain out to Matt immediately and he ought to have the ability to work them again in.

What’s with All of the Bizarre Materials?

This pack was configured with a number of materials you most likely haven’t heard a lot about: Extremely 200X, UltraGrid, and Venom Mesh.

Extremely 200X

Extremely 200X (additionally known as EPL-200X, or short-handed as Extremely) is a slight replace to the non-X Extremely 200 that has been gaining extra reputation over the previous couple of years. This material is a woven layer of 70% Extremely fiber and 30% polyester fiber. The “Extremely” fiber is a model identify for UHMWPE, recognized additionally as Dyneema from one other model. The RUV waterproof backing is now thicker and higher adhered to the weave in comparison with the unique model. The “X” added to the title refers back to the new cross-ply layer between the weave and laminate, which guarantees to assist forestall delamination and enhance energy within the weaker diagonal route.

The black cross ply on the up to date Extremely 200X. You’ll be able to see the Extremely TNT PSA tape on the seam as properly for further reinforcement and waterproofness.

Ultragrid

Ultragrid is a brand new, humble competitor to the usual HDPE gridstop that has been round without end. It’s primarily a nylon material with a double ripstop grid of Extremely fibers (~20% of the fiber content material), with a water-proof polyurethane coating on the again and a PFAS-free DWR spray on the highest. Whereas there are a number of variations of HDPE gridstop available on the market that Ultragrid competes with, Problem (the producer) is selling its environmentally pleasant manufacturing as a leg up on the others. That is along with elevated tear energy, sturdiness, and barely lighter weight. Most vital to me although, it has a number of enjoyable coloration choices.

Venom Mesh

Venom Mesh is an attention-grabbing new materials for backpacks. Traditionally the mesh choices have been weak internet mesh (like HMG’s Windrider), heavy/excessive stretch/type of sturdy choices like Spandura, or type of gentle, type of stretchy, type of sturdy choices like Durastretch.

Sadly, all these choices are simple to place holes in when getting used for pack exteriors. Venom joins a brand new group of meshes which can be gentle and rather more sturdy than earlier choices, however fairly much less stretchy. For me, I used to be blissful to take the additional sturdiness whereas getting any quantity of stretch. Traditionally, I’ve at all times picked luggage that use the primary pack material for pockets, stopping difficult mid-trip repairs at the price of stretch. With Venom Mesh, I believe a good steadiness has been struck.

Crimson Paw Packs Entrance Vary 40L Professionals

Large Shoulder Straps

One other key inspiration from working vests, the straps on this pack are over 3” broad on the shoulder and get bigger as they go down the chest to ~3.75”. Most UL pack makers appear to land slightly below 3” on the shoulder and taper right down to 2.25” beneath the sternum strap. Some even go as slim as 2.25” on the shoulder.

Having extra floor space to disperse pack weight is arguably extra vital than getting thicker padding, and few high-volume packs can compete with Crimson Paw right here.

Steady Load Carry

Between the extraordinarily broad shoulder straps, the counterbalanced load distribution from the vest pockets, and the double elastic sternum straps, this pack is severely secure with no hip belt. With a typical 10 lbs UL base weight and a lightweight meals carry, you will get upwards of 25% of your whole pack weight balanced on the entrance.

On a latest ski tour, I by accident left my webbing hip belt at dwelling however was stunned to seek out my pack didn’t jostle or slide a lot, even lower than a few of my framed and totally belted luggage. The higher load distribution additionally creates an ideal sense of freedom and agility that no backloaded, framed bag can present.

Backside Pocket is Extraordinarily Useful

I used to be actually very skeptical of the underside pocket taking on the ‘quick pack’ class. The underside panel of a backpack is commonly essentially the most abused when butt scooching and throwing a pack on arduous floor throughout breaks. Because of this, many producers use the next sturdiness material simply on this zone as an anticipated failure level.

Changing that sturdy material with an enormous expanse of mesh right here had me involved about giving it a strive. In observe although, there is no such thing as a seen injury after sliding down pour-offs or bushwhacking via spiky desert vegetation. Moreover, having a safe place to retailer hats, gloves, and hulking snacks like chips was a sport changer for me. I averted a number of pointless packs-off stops by having a spot to retailer bulkier gadgets on the go.

Sturdy Water Resistance

Extremely 200x is a water-proof material, using a thick movie backing and low absorbance face supplies (Polyester and UHMWPE). Stitching the material pokes holes that may wick water via, nonetheless. Matt makes use of a 1.25” seam tape to strengthen and preserve the water out. It seems to be Problem Sailcloth’s Extremely TNT PSA tape, which has the identical diagonal UHMWPE grid as the material and is particularly designed for his or her merchandise.

Thus far there are not any points with peeling tape or material delamination, which is greater than I can say for different packs I’ve used with final era’s Extremely 200 and standard PSA tape. In case you are dealing with robust climate, I might nonetheless advocate a bag liner (Nylofume or trash compactor) as some further insurance coverage.

Massive Water Carrying Capability

Between the massive, conventionally positioned bottle pockets and the strap pockets, you possibly can pack a number of water proper the place you need it. Most individuals on lengthy water carries will resort to again pockets, strapping a bladder on prime, or dangerously storing inside the primary physique once they run out of room.

With the Entrance Vary, it’s simple to retailer 5.5L of water within the typical pockets (.75L in every vest pocket, 2x1L in all sides pocket). Throughout an extended carry, you would even lengthen this to 8L (1L in every vest pocket, 1L and a 1.5L in all sides pocket). Throughout a latest 2 day dry carry, I had 7.5L leaving the trailhead. It was a bit uncomfortable, however it labored surprisingly properly. The 1.5L and 1L in every pocket is a bit tight, however I used to be nonetheless in a position to simply pull bottles out and in with out swinging my pack to the entrance.

Extremely Customizable

Whereas I used to be available in the market for a really particular gentle, frameless, and environment friendly bag, there are many choices on Matt’s web site to make the Entrance Vary what you need. You would go lighter by forgoing a number of pockets, selecting lighter materials, or slicing out the hip belt possibility completely.

You can too possibility the bag a lot nearer to a typical thru-hiker pack with an aluminum body, extra webbing loops for equipment, and compression straps in varied places. In case you have an thought you possibly can’t discover on the web site, Matt is commonly keen to go much more customized.

Crimson Paw Packs Entrance Vary 40L Cons

Much less Thickness on Shoulder Straps than Some

In comparison with a handful of different UL packs I’ve entry to, the Entrance Vary cushioning has much less “spring” to it out of the field. A part of this is because of using 3D spacer mesh because the next-to-skin layer, which compresses simply. The web site claims to make use of ⅜” CCF and ⅛” mesh, which is common for the class. In observe, I simply didn’t discover it to be as cushioned because the competitors.

Underneath regular circumstances, I discovered the additional contact space of the strap widths to compensate simply nice. Underneath unusually heavy masses (reminiscent of loading up on 7 liters of water for a two-day dry carry), it was a bit uncomfortable as you would possibly anticipate from any frameless pack.

Hook Prime Strap Is Tougher to Use

Presumably to avoid wasting weight or to scale back {hardware} failures, the Entrance Vary makes use of “hooks” as a substitute of conventional buckles for the highest strap and removable Y strap. Buckles are acquainted and straightforward to make use of, however are susceptible to breaking.

I haven’t had the pack lengthy sufficient to touch upon the hook’s long-term sturdiness. I discovered it did have a little bit of a studying curve to make use of elegantly; my first handful of makes use of have been susceptible to by accident snagging the barb on the webbing loop. After I settled into it although, I ended up liking this resolution.

Roll Prime Restricted by Webbing

On most UL packs, the webbing for the highest strap is related immediately between the shoulder straps. On the Entrance Vary, the webbing loops for the highest strap and Y strap are about 2.5” up the roll prime. This limits your skill to roll the highest down all the best way to the shoulder when the bag is partially empty and nonetheless use the highest strap.

This isn’t an enormous inconvenience, however preserving this performance would assist preserve the bag tightly compressed if you’re out of meals and making the final miles into city.

Roll prime with buckle and prime strap with hook {hardware}. Discover how the webbing the hook is hooked up to is away from the seize deal with

Restricted Weight Capability

Like every frameless pack, there’s a sensible restrict to the snug weight-carrying capability. I’ve achieved lengthy days on this pack with in all places from 13 to 30+ lbs TPW (Complete Pack Weight). For my physique, cruising over 30 lbs meant sore shoulders and again even with the total hip belt. Once I was in a position to drink the load right down to 25 lbs, I felt prefer it was a extra sustainable stage of discomfort, and 20 lbs was totally snug.

I most popular to have the total hip belt till the TPW was below 17 or 18 lbs, at which level I felt utilizing the webbing belt or completely beltless turned extra viable. This pack actually shines for me within the below 17lbs TPW zone, the place I may very well be totally hip beltless. The liberty of motion between your higher and decrease physique by not having a full wrap belt is nice.

Matt doesn’t listing a structural weight capability, however I don’t think about there could be any considerations till you might be in extra of 35 lbs.
